Britain’s central bank reduced interest rates to 3.75 percent, a move that was welcomed by the government, which has been looking to lower the high cost of living.

The British economy ended the year with a moment of respite. Policymakers at the Bank of England cut interest rates on Thursday a quarter point, to 3.75 percent, after inflation had slowed more than economists expected. The central bank had held rate... [961 chars]
